Overview

This is a difficult out and back trail in State Trust.

Getting Started

This very popular and highly traveled trail has two parking lots in case one is full. It is slightly less used in winter but very highly populated in other seasons. You will travel through private land immediately adjacent to residences so must be courteous and stay on the trail. There is a steep climb early on this hike but easier switchbacks follow up to a lookout point with exceptional views of the Gallatin Valley. Good hike in all seasons and can be snowshoed. For those who want a longer route, hikers can continue up the ridge.
